ruby使用restclient上传服务器本地文件示例_ruby专题

使用RestClient上传服务器本地文件

复制代码 代码如下:

url = 'http://xx' #post到url
field_hash = {key: key, token: token}  #post数据
request = RestClient.post url, field_hash.merge(file: File.new(File.join('public', "#{params[:logo]}"), 'rb'))  #上传文件

reponse = request.to_s #返回结果

时间: 2024-07-31 20:28:32

ruby使用restclient上传服务器本地文件示例_ruby专题的相关文章

C# winform 远程上传服务器excel文件,并本地打开

问题描述 C#Form窗口需要做一个上传附件的功能,远程服务器(IP:109.104.66.55)上有一个文件夹(abc),软件将excel文件(123.xls)都上传到其文件夹里面,SQL储存这个Excel文件的名字,上传完成后,每次客户端通过SQL存储的文件名字来打开远程服务器的EXCEL文件具体上传和本地打开此文件的代码怎么写啊!!!请大家知道哦一下! 解决方案 解决方案二:打开服务器的xls干啥?在说了打开你本地也看不到...解决方案三:你应该用代码读取文件,然后显示在页面表格里,而不是

在Ruby on Rails上使用Redis Store的方法_ruby专题

Redis Store 是一个专为Ruby应用程序服务的工具包,原生就支持分片,主从复制,编组以及超时和命名空间.此外,在Ruby on Rails上使用它也是非常的简单. 如何使用:对于在Rails上使用Redis Store,首先我们需要在Gemfile文件中添加入口   gem 'redis-rails' gem 'redis-rack-cache' # optional 然后我们就会有如下选择: ## Cache Store # config/environments/productio

Ruby实现二分搜索(二分查找)算法的简单示例_ruby专题

在计算机科学中,二分搜索(英语:binary search),也称折半搜索(英语:half-interval search).对数搜索(英语:logarithmic search),是一种在有序数组中查找某一特定元素的搜索算法.搜索过程从数组的中间元素开始,如果中间元素正好是要查找的元素,则搜索过程结束:如果某一特定元素大于或者小于中间元素,则在数组大于或小于中间元素的那一半中查找,而且跟开始一样从中间元素开始比较.如果在某一步骤数组为空,则代表找不到.这种搜索算法每一次比较都使搜索范围缩小一半

ruby判断一个数是否为质数(素数)示例_ruby专题

ruby判断一个数是否为质数 质数又称素数.一个大于1的自然数,如果除了1和它自身外,不能被其他自然数整除的数:(除0以外)否则称为合数 .根据算术基本定理,每一个比1大的整数,要么本身是一个质数,要么可以写成一系列质数的乘积:而且如果不考虑这些质数在乘积中的顺序,那么写出来的形式是唯一的. 复制代码 代码如下: def prime?(num)  res = [1]  res << num   if num == 0 || num == 1    return false  end   2.u

分析并解决FLV格式文件上传服务器后不能播放

服务器|解决|上传 FLV格式文件上传服务器后不能播放因为国内大多都是Win2003的主机.默认是没有指定输出FLV这种格式的虽然FTP里面可以看见,但无法通过http访问,也就无法播放了. [原因:WIN2003加强了IIS6的MIME验证,一切未注册扩展文件格式统统显示404错误.手动在IIS中HTTP头->MIME添加MIME影射关系,MIME类型: video/x-flv 扩展名:.flv,即可通过Flash7+客户端Load进来播放] [办法解决"虚拟主机都不支持Flv格式文件&

服务器-phpwind框架,不能上传100k以上文件

问题描述 phpwind框架,不能上传100k以上文件 如上.使用的时候7X版本,想知道下这是我网页的问题还是服务器的问题 另外求解phpwind的框架是怎么让后台编辑为前端的? 解决方案 服务器问题,上传大小限制100K了-- 什么叫后台编辑为前端--? 解决方案二: 服务器问题!第二个问题看不懂! 解决方案三: 看看php.ini的upload_max_filesize 和 post_max_size

kindeditor编辑器本地测试可以!!上传服务器后换行就报错!!!

问题描述 kindeditor编辑器本地测试可以!!上传服务器后换行就报错!!! 解决方案 关闭validaterequest,要不提交的内容包含html代码会提示这个错误,和ke没关系,注意framework4的web.config配置,和2不一样 framework4.0设置validateRequest false无效

服务器-nginx上传后的文件怎么合并?

问题描述 nginx上传后的文件怎么合并? 按照网上的做法,在下载了1.3.8以后的版本继承upload_module的时候安装了一个补丁文件,导致上传都是分片上传的,怎么合并? 解决方案 用现在最新稳定版本1.6.2试试呢

预览待上传的本地图片

上传 上传文件是一种很普通的Web应用,尤其以上传图片更为常见.今天我们就在Web标准的范围内谈谈与这个主题相关的内容(只限前端部分,上传的实现当然就不在此列了),关键词是:Javascript.DOM和Firefox. 表单 先创建一个file表单域,我们需要用它来浏览本地文件. <form name="form1" id="form1" method="post" action="upload.php"> &l